Dome Light Delay Affecting Alarm
 
Anyone know how to remove the dome light delay. I have an aftermarket alarm
and it thinks the door is open until the delay goes off?

2003 Dodge Ram Truck. - I tried the truck group, no replies.

I don't think you can remove this function. It doesn't have any
method of being switched on or off. It's controlled by a module that
handles dozens of functions in the cab. To modify any one feature
would require changes to software and/or hardware.
